Synopsis

The present study examines the third order NLO and electrochemical properties of spray deposited lanthanum doped PbS (PbS:La) thin films. FCC crystallization was confirmed by XRD patterns along the plane (2 0 0). The crystallite size of PbS increases with La doping concentration and ranges from 25 to 34 nm.PbS:La thin films demonstrate self-defocusing due to temperature effects caused by absorption of single photons or free carriers. As a result of the low cationic field strength and high polarizability of La3+ ions, PbS exhibits a higher nonlinear refractive index. The nonlinear susceptibility and refractive index were found to be in the range 3.12 x 10-6 to 5.23 x 10-6esu and 2.65 x 10-9 to 3.52 x 10-9 cm2/W, respectively. The PbS:La thin films improve the structural properties and therefore, it becomes suitable candidature for the applications in nonlinear optical devices.
